Warning Signs You Need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Be aware of the following signs and take action quickly: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ors that linger long after the initial water damage is addressed can be a sign of mold or mildew growth.
Warping or Discoloration of the Wood
Wood trim that has warped or discoloration is a clear sign of water damage that needs to be addressed immediately.
Peeling or Flaking Paint
Peeling or flaking paint can show that the wood beneath is damaged and needs to be restored.
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on the ceiling or walls can be a sign that water has seeped into the walls and needs to be addressed.
Cracks in the Walls or Ceiling
Cracks in the walls or ceiling can show structural damage that needs to be addressed immediately.
Unpleasant Sounds or Creaks
Unpleasant sounds or creaks can show that the wood is warped or damaged and needs to be restored.

Common Questions About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ration
How long does it take to restore wood trim?
Our team typically takes 3-5 days to restore wood trim,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
What causes wood trim to warp or discolor?
Wood trim can warp or discolor due to exposure to water, heat, or direct sunlight.
Can I prevent wood trim damage?
Yes, you can prevent wood trim damage by keeping your home dry, using a dehumidifier in damp areas, and inspecting your home regularly for signs of damage.
What if I notice signs of mold or mildew growth?
Call a professional immediately to address the issue, as mold and mildew growth can spread quickly and cause serious health risks.
Can I DIY wood trim restoration?
While DIY may be an option for small areas of water damage, it’s always best to call a professional for large areas of water damage, hidden water damage, or wood trim with extensive damage.
